- Speaking of miniatures it’s another week, SO it’s another Shattered Star preview from Paizo! First up is Hill Giant.
First off it’s getting ready to chuck a boulder so that is a HUGE plus for me, as when I think of Hill Giants that’s the first thing that pops into my head. I also dig the cave man like clothes, and even the sort of weird expression. However, that expression also bothers me. I hate using this term, but I’m going to anyway, it looks ‘Downsy’. I also think the paint job is bland and really shows too many of the brush marks. It looks like I painted it, and that’s not a good thing. The thing is when it comes to PPM there are SO few Hill Giants we sort of have to take what we can get, and this will do in a pinch. I’ll just have to wait and see what it’s going to cost. The second mini this week was another of the Pathfinder Iconics, Amiri.
A female, Human I think, Barbarian in a more Anime style. I mean c’mon look at that awesome sword! I know there are a lot people out there who bemoan the creep of Anime and Manga influences into what we define as Fantasy, but I’m not one of those people. If I remember reading correctly Amiri took her sword off of a Frost Giant THAT is why it’s F’Ning huge and awesome. I love this mini. She looks like she’s been in plenty of brawls, she’s decked out with an arsenal meaning she’s looking for her next fight, and the pose is ripped right from the Wayne Reynolds art, which I love. Thus far the one consistent thing that Paizo and Wizkids have absolutely CRUSHED has been the Iconics. Not a single one looks bad, I’m not sure if there is a concerted effort there or if they just happen to have come out that way, but they look great and really put the D&D 3.0 Iconics from DDM to shame.
